### Step 4: Cut Over the Firmware Channel

Before promoting builds to the stable channel on Lanternworks OTA, verify that every device cohort in the Harrowfield fleet has acknowledged the beta manifest. Do not proceed if any cohort shows a stale heartbeat — partial rollouts against mixed manifests have bricked test units before.

Once verification passes, update the channel service to the new target. The channel service must be started with the configuration shown below.

service settings:
[pelius]
port = 7000
region = north-2
host = pelius.tolvaqhq.internal
team = casax
timeout_ms = 2000
retries = 1

Runbook: Pricefern catalog cache invalidation. Symptom: customers see stale prices or removed SKUs after a catalog publish. Cause: the Ashgrove edge cache holds entries for 15 minutes and the publish hook occasionally fails to fire. Fix: issue a purge request against the invalidation endpoint for the affected SKU list; wildcard purges are allowed off-peak only. Confirm with a fresh fetch afterward. Purge requests must authenticate to the internal invalidation service, and the key for the support role is provided below.

app token of fajeg-bawip = kto4_Gm90

## Onboarding: PickPath optimizer (for eng sync)

PickPath batches open orders from the Dunmore warehouse and reorders pick lists to cut walk distance. Runs every 10 minutes against the Cartwright routing service. Inputs: open order feed, bin map snapshot. Output: ranked pick lists to handheld sync. Known issue: bin map staleness after rezoning; flag it in sync if routes look wrong. Local dev needs the routing service reachable and authenticated. The Cartwright API key for the dev environment is below.

service key, fahaf-fahif: zpat4_c7SL

Handover — Top Floor Quiet Room

Priya, the quiet room on level 9 at Calder House is now bookable again after the ventilation fix. Please keep the blinds down until the glare film arrives, and log any booking clashes with facilities. The door lock was rekeyed on Tuesday, so use the new code below.

badge for fajog-fahap: bdg-G-50